The Atmosphere
The atmosphere of a restaurant is a crucial element in creating a memorable dining experience. The ambiance should be inviting and comfortable, and should complement the style of cuisine being served. For example, a romantic restaurant may have dim lighting, soft music, and intimate seating arrangements. On the other hand, a family-friendly restaurant may have a bright and lively atmosphere with plenty of space for children to move around. The decor of the restaurant should also be taken into consideration. Is the space clean and well-maintained? Is the decor in line with the type of cuisine being served? These are all important factors to consider when choosing a restaurant.
The Menu
The menu is, of course, a key factor in choosing a restaurant. It is important to consider not only the type of cuisine being served, but also the quality and variety of the dishes. A good restaurant will provide a range of options to suit different tastes and dietary requirements. Additionally, the ingredients used should be fresh and of high quality. It is worth researching the restaurant's suppliers and whether they source locally or ethically. Another aspect to consider is the price point. A higher price does not always guarantee a better dining experience, so it is important to assess whether the menu is good value for money.
The Service
The quality of service can make or break a dining experience. Friendly and knowledgeable staff who anticipate the needs of diners can enhance the overall atmosphere of the restaurant. It is important to assess whether the staff are attentive and responsive to requests, and whether they are able to provide guidance on the menu. A good restaurant will also have a well-trained kitchen staff who can accommodate special requests and ensure that dishes are prepared to a high standard. Equally important is the speed at which orders are taken and served - diners should not have to wait excessively long for their food, but neither should they feel rushed or ignored.
